  1. Customize Your Start Menu: The Start menu is the gateway to your Windows device, and you can customize it to make it work best for you. To do this, right-click on the Start menu button, select “Settings,” and then “Personalization.” From there, you can change the size of the Start menu, add or remove tiles, and even change the color scheme.
  2. Snap Windows into Place: If you’re working on multiple tasks at once, you can use Windows snap feature to quickly arrange your windows side-by-side. Simply click and drag a window to the left or right edge of your screen, and it will automatically snap into place. This can be a great way to stay organized and boost productivity.
  3. Use Keyboard Shortcuts: Windows is packed with keyboard shortcuts that can save you time and effort. For example, pressing Windows Key + L will quickly lock your device, while Windows Key + D will minimize all open windows and take you to the desktop. You can find a full list of Windows keyboard shortcuts on the Microsoft website.
  4. Take Advantage of Virtual Desktops: Virtual desktops are a great way to keep your work organized and separate. With Windows 10, you can create multiple virtual desktops and switch between them with ease. Simply click the “Task View” button on your taskbar, and then select “New Desktop” to create a new virtual desktop.
  5. Use Cortana to Boost Productivity: Cortana is Windows’ built-in digital assistant, and she can help you stay organized and get things done. You can use Cortana to set reminders, search the web, and even control your smart home devices. To access Cortana, simply click the search bar on your taskbar and start typing.
